We’re always happy to have more Carol Burnett in our lives. She’s a formidably funny figure in the entertainment world, even having a Golden Globe TV Award named for her this last year. Now, the best-selling author’s work is coming to the big screen. The comedy legend’s 2014 memoir Carrie and Me: A Mother-Daughter Love Story is being adapted into a film at Focus Features, THR reports.
